Clarification on rdf_reifies requirement for triple terms

Hi RDF-star WG,

exploring triple terms and reified triples more closely, I find that
both [RDF12-TURTLE] and [RDF12-CONCEPTS] assume that triple terms
are only ever used as the object in triples with the rdf:reifies
predicate.

Is this only a semantical requirement within the entailment regime
assumed by these documents?

Or is it a technical limitation? If so, how is it to be enforced?

What, in the eyes of the WG, would happen if I used a triple term as the
object of a triple with some arbitrary predicate?

Kind regards,
Nik

[RDF12-TURTLE] https://www.w3.org/TR/rdf12-turtle/
[RDF12-CONCEPTS] https://www.w3.org/TR/rdf12-concepts/

Received on Friday, 27 September 2024 12:47:40 UTC